
Over a two-month period, contributed to both Flutter and OCaml ecosystems by delivering targeted feature enhancements. In the leancodepl/flutter_corelibrary repository, improved code quality and maintainability by upgrading leancode_lint dependencies, introducing new lint rules, and refactoring existing ones to ensure compatibility with the latest Flutter and analyzer versions. Later, developed and released the Rocq: Strict Orders Solver package for coq/opam, enabling robust reasoning about transitive and irreflexive relations within the Rocq framework. Work focused on feature delivery, dependency management, and software architecture, utilizing Dart and OCaml to enhance validation, simulation, and developer workflow reliability across both projects.
May 2026: Delivered Rocq: Strict Orders Solver package for coq/opam, introducing a dedicated solver for strict orders (transitive and irreflexive relations) within the Rocq framework. Release version 1.0.0 with commit 6ac0361248e72d57a0078530a8b1db001c0c6220. This feature enables robust ordering reasoning across dependent components, improving validation and simulations. No major bugs fixed this month; focus was on feature delivery, packaging, and integration readiness.
May 2026: Delivered Rocq: Strict Orders Solver package for coq/opam, introducing a dedicated solver for strict orders (transitive and irreflexive relations) within the Rocq framework. Release version 1.0.0 with commit 6ac0361248e72d57a0078530a8b1db001c0c6220. This feature enables robust ordering reasoning across dependent components, improving validation and simulations. No major bugs fixed this month; focus was on feature delivery, packaging, and integration readiness.
In September 2025, delivered enhancements to linting and analyzer compatibility for the Flutter core library. Upgraded dependencies for leancode_lint to align with latest Flutter/analyzer versions, introduced new lint rules, and refactored existing rules to improve code quality and maintainability. Ensured compatibility with newer analyzer versions to reduce CI failures and streamline developer workflows across the repository.
In September 2025, delivered enhancements to linting and analyzer compatibility for the Flutter core library. Upgraded dependencies for leancode_lint to align with latest Flutter/analyzer versions, introduced new lint rules, and refactored existing rules to improve code quality and maintainability. Ensured compatibility with newer analyzer versions to reduce CI failures and streamline developer workflows across the repository.

Overview of all repositories you've contributed to across your timeline